I also have an interview on the 6th of Feb, mines is at 15:00.
At the open day the woman said that the 'role play' stations were usually things like you are sat with someone and you are told to teach them to play a card game but they have been told to play it really badly. It is just to test your patience and communication skills.
I had my interview at UHI last week and they just asked questions like "why do you want to do this course?" "do you know the difference between a hygeinist and a dental therapist?" "what areas of responsibility do you have in your life?" and "give an example of a time when you had to deal with a difficult person". It was pretty relaxed but I assume that the Dundee one will be more full on:/ I really want to go to Dundee!!
